====Imperfect indicative====
The imperfect stem is formed by removing ''-o'' or (only for Class 2 verbs) ''-io'' from the 1S present indicative and adding the following endings:
{| class=wikitable style="text-align:center"
! Class !! 1 !! Others
|-
! 1S
| -ava(n) || -eva(n)
|-
! 2S
| -avax || -evax
|-
! 3S
| -ava(d/G) || -eva(d/G)
|-
! 1P
| -avamox || -evamox
|-
! 2P
| -avatex || -evatex
|-
! 3P
| -avan(t) || -evan(t)
|-
|}
====Imperfect subjunctive====
The imperfect subjunctive is formed by adding the following endings to the verb's infinitive:
{| class=wikitable style="text-align:center"
! Class !! All
|-
! 1S
| -(n)
|-
! 2S
| -x
|-
! 3S
| -(d/G)
|-
! 1P
| -mox
|-
! 2P
| -tex
|-
! 3P
| -n(t)
|-
|}
====Future indicative====
The future is formed by adding the following endings to the imperfect stem:
{| class=wikitable style="text-align:center"
! Class !! 1 !! Others
|-
! 1S
| -avo || -evo
|-
! 2S
| -avex || -evex
|-
! 3S
| -ave(d/G) || -eve(d/G)
|-
! 1P
| -ammox || -emmox
|-
! 2P
| -aptex || -eptex
|-
! 3P
| -avon(t) || -evon(t)
|-
|}
